Understanding total chemotherapy cost in UK versus Turkey requires looking beyond procedure pricing to encompass all associated expenses. Private chemotherapy in the United Kingdom typically costs £5,000–£15,000 per cycle depending on drug type, with multiple cycles often required, escalating total treatment costs to £20,000–£60,000 or more for complete protocols. Turkish providers typically quote 40–60% lower prices for equivalent treatment, though exact figures depend on diagnosis, cancer staging, specific drug regimens, and individual patient factors. The UK cost structure separates oncologist consultations, hospital facility fees, chemotherapy drug administration, nursing support, and imaging into distinct line items, each billed independently. Turkish hospitals generally bundle these components, reducing hidden costs and unexpected charges. For patients researching how much is chemotherapy in the UK and comparing with Turkey, the financial gap becomes clearer when including ancillary expenses: travel costs to Istanbul are minimal from Edinburgh, accommodation is affordable, and post-treatment follow-up consultations can often occur remotely. This comprehensive comparison typically reveals that total out-of-pocket spending for Turkish treatment plus travel remains substantially lower than UK private care alone, though individual cases vary significantly.

Turkish oncology centres offer comprehensive chemotherapy approaches tailored to individual cancer types, stages, and patient circumstances. Standard treatment options include conventional intravenous chemotherapy protocols using established drug combinations, oral chemotherapy regimens for select cancers, and newer targeted therapies designed to attack specific cancer mutations. Many Turkish hospitals employ multidisciplinary teams—medical oncologists, surgical oncologists, radiologists, pathologists, and specialist nurses—who collaboratively review each patient's case and design personalised treatment plans. Treatment decisions incorporate diagnostic imaging, tumour marker testing, genetic profiling where appropriate, and careful assessment of patient fitness and preferences. Turkish centres typically offer supportive care alongside chemotherapy, including anti-nausea medications, blood count monitoring, nutritional support, and psychological counselling. The treatment environment emphasises individualisation rather than rigid protocol application, allowing oncologists to adjust drug doses, timing, and supportive measures based on patient response and tolerance. This patient-centred approach aligns with international best practices and reflects how leading UK oncology departments operate, ensuring British patients receive familiar, evidence-based care models when choosing treatment in Turkey.

British passport holders enjoy streamlined travel to Turkey for medical purposes. UK nationals can obtain a Turkish e-visa online within minutes, valid for 90 days and costing approximately £20, or alternatively use visa-on-arrival options at Istanbul airport; travellers should always verify current regulations with official Turkish sources before departure. Flight time from Edinburgh to Istanbul Atatürk Airport averages four to five hours, making the journey feasible even for patients with fatigue or limited mobility, and multiple daily flights from UK airports provide scheduling flexibility. Istanbul's transportation infrastructure facilitates easy movement between airport, hospital, and accommodation, with airport transfer services commonly arranged by treatment providers. Turkish hospitals serving international patients typically employ English-speaking staff and provide travel coordination assistance, including accommodation recommendations, airport transfers, and logistical planning for treatment visits. Many clinics offer virtual consultations with British patients before travel, reducing unnecessary preliminary trips and allowing treatment planning to begin remotely. The combination of visa convenience, reasonable flight duration, established medical tourism infrastructure, and active hospital support services removes major barriers that might otherwise deter British patients from considering chemotherapy treatment in Turkey, making the practical and administrative aspects of travelling from Edinburgh to Istanbul straightforward and manageable.

Beyond lower base treatment costs, Turkey offers several financial advantages that reduce total healthcare spending for British patients. Living costs in Istanbul run approximately 50% below Edinburgh levels, allowing patients and accompanying family members to manage accommodation and daily expenses affordably during treatment periods. Many Turkish hospitals offer flexible payment arrangements and can sometimes work with international insurance providers, though coverage varies significantly depending on individual policies and country-specific agreements—patients must verify directly with both their insurer and the treatment facility regarding what is or is not covered. Some institutions may offer payment plans or partnerships that facilitate cost management for extended treatment courses. Turkish hospitals often provide package deals bundling accommodation, translation services, airport transfers, and treatment coordination into single fees, simplifying budgeting. Certain facilities can sometimes facilitate insurance reimbursement discussions, though outcomes depend entirely on individual policy terms and cannot be guaranteed. It is essential that patients obtain personalised quotes including all anticipated costs and discuss insurance coverage possibilities directly with their provider and insurer.
